According to YNN,  The Schenectady Police Department are on the lookout for suspects in a phone scam. The suspects claim to be from Publisher's Clearing House and tell their victims they have won a huge jackpot. They then tell them to pay a one time fee of $320 in order to collect their winnings. It's like anyone who calls you and wants your credit card information, I am not paying money to get money. It doesn't work like that.

If you have  received one of these phone calls and/or paid funds, you are  asked to contact the Schenectady Police Department at 382-5200.
